Defense Minister Rajnath Singh spoke about the Indian armed forces’ courage, referring to the recent acknowledgment by a Jaish-e-Mohammed commander about the outcomes of Operation Sindoor. In Hyderabad, Singh stated that India, under Prime Minister Narendra Modi, has become more robust, and no power can challenge its sovereignty. He highlighted the Jaish-e-Mohammed commander’s admission regarding the targeting of Masood Azhar’s family in Bahawalpur during Operation Sindoor. A video was also released in this context. Singh clarified that the ceasefire between India and Pakistan was not due to any external interference. He indicated that Operation Sindoor would be restarted if any terrorist incidents occur. He asserted to the nation that the operation had not been halted due to any outside influence.
